On Tue, 2004-12-28 at 05:46 -0500, Sergio Chaves wrote:
>  From K3b.org:
> 
> 
>   "Do not use Kernel 2.6.8
> 
> A patch that was introduced into the kernel shortly before the 2.6.8 
> release makes K3b and also the dvd+rw-tools unusable on Linux (unless 
> run as root but that is not recommended). The very important GET 
> CONFIGURATION MMC command is rejected by the kernel for reasons I
cannot 
> see and writing commands like MODE SELECT also fail (K3b cannot detect

> CD writers without it) even when the device is opened O_RDWR. Until
this 
> issue has been solved I strongly recommend to stick to kernel version 
> 2.6.7.
> 
> Update: The kernel guys are currently fixing the problem so the next 
> kernel release should work again. :)
> 
> Update 2: The problem is NOT fixed in 2.6.8.1
> 
> Update 3: Be aware that kernel 2.6.8 also contains the memory leak
which 
> makes it impossible to write audio cds, even as root."

Kernel 2.6.8.1-10 and 2.6.8.1-12 both from Mandrake don't solve the
problem.  Reverting to the last kernel I had for Mandrake 10.0
(2.6.3-19mdk) and rebooting gives me a working k3b.  Rebooting again
with the 2.6.8.1-10 or 2.6.8.1-12 kernels gives me a non-working k3b.
I'd say this is a problem with the 2.6.8.1 kernels.  I guess Mandrake
doesn't do a very good job of testing the functionality of their kernel
updates!!!
